Output 41f5e951cd8225450a8062d3f3e4f46f102f92a978919fd92249fd75b4da86e9:33

value
1666335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521e83999c9930e7aee068fb35d497a560000825 OP_EQUAL
address
39BDtRnMXnwarayxdsR1YLhn1diFSWJzkW
transaction
41f5e951cd8225450a8062d3f3e4f46f102f92a978919fd92249fd75b4da86e9
confirmations
210208
spent
true